Chittagong: Narcotic Control Department (NCD) of Chittagong arrested a mini truck driver and its helper with 12,000 pieces of contraband yaba tablets from city’s Ekkilometer area under Chandgaon thana Wednesday morning, reports BSS.
The arrested were identified as driver Mohammad Abdur Rahim,31 and helper Azim Miah,26. Acting on a tip-off, a team of NCD detained the mini truck driver and its helper from Ekkilometer area under Chandgaon thana at about 6 am and recovered the yaba from the oil tanker of the vehicles, said NCD Deputy Director Aslam Hossain Chowdhury. The arrested persons confessed to the NCD team that they brought the yaba tablets from Cox’s Bazar for selling those in the port city.
